What Are PU-Coated Gloves?

PU coated gloves are constructed from a knitted basis, usually nylon or polyester, with a polyurethane coating added to the palm and fingertips. This coating provides exceptional grip, flexibility, and abrasion resistance while maintaining tactile sensitivity. The open-back design promotes breathability, decreasing sweat buildup during extended periods of labor.

Unlike latex or nitrile gloves, PU gloves are not chemically resistant and are best suited for dry situations requiring mechanical protection and precision.

Applications of PU-Coated Hand Gloves

For electronics and assembly work, these gloves provide greater grip and avoid contamination when handling small parts and components.

In the automotive and mechanical industries, precision and protection are essential for assembly line work, repairs, and maintenance.

Construction and Engineering: Provides excellent resistance to abrasion and tearing, assuring worker safety when handling equipment and building materials.

Provides comfort and durability for warehouse and packaging jobs, including handling, sorting, and packing.

Key Advantages of PU Coated Gloves

  • Excellent Grip: The polyurethane coating provides a secure grip on tools and materials, even in slightly oily situations.
  • High Dexterity: Thin and flexible, allowing workers to do detailed tasks without impeding movement.
  • Durable and cost-effective: Gloves are resistant to wear and tear, extending their life while remaining comfortable.
  • Comfortable Fit: The lightweight material and breathable design reduce hand fatigue during lengthy work hours.
